@font-face{font-family:RockyBilly;src:url(/assets/Rockybilly-CpSPv-3d.ttf) format("truetype");font-weight:400;font-style:normal;font-display:swap}:root{font-synthesis:none;text-rendering:optimizeLegibility;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ale;font-family:Inter,system-ui,-apple-system,Segoe UI,Roboto,Helvetica Neue,Arial,Noto Sans,"Apple Color Emoji","Segoe UI Emoji",Segoe UI Symbol}html,body{max-width:100%;overflow-x:hidden}body{background:linear-gradient(180deg,#020617,#020617f2 30%,#0f172a);color:#e6eef8;-webkit-font-smoothing:antialiased;-moz-osx-font-smoothing:grayscale}.header-accent{height:6px;background:linear-gradient(90deg,#6366f1f2,#3b82f6d9);width:100%}.hero-bg{background-color:#050517;background-image:radial-gradient(600px 400px at 85% 15%,rgba(45,27,78,.35),rgba(45,27,78,.08) 30%,transparent 60%),radial-gradient(700px 450px at 15% 85%,rgba(10,26,26,.28),rgba(10,26,26,.06) 30%,transparent 65%);background-repeat:no-repeat;background-size:cover}.header-rocky{font-family:RockyBilly,Times New Roman,serif;letter-spacing:.02em;-webkit-font-smoothing:antialiased}.book-card .p-4,.book-card .p-4 *{backdrop-filter:none!important;-webkit-backdrop-filter:none!important;filter:none!important}.book-card .aspect-[3\/4]::after{content:"";position:absolute;inset:0;pointer-events:none}.uiverse-btn{position:relative;z-index:2}.uiverse-btn:before{display:none!important}.uiverse-btn:hover:before{width:0!important;height:0!important}.uiverse-btn:active{box-shadow:.2em .2em .3em #0000004d;transform:translate(.1em,.1em)}img,video,iframe{max-width:100%;height:auto;display:block}.container,.main-container,.max-w-6xl{padding-left:1rem;padding-right:1rem;box-sizing:border-box}h1,h2,h3,h4{line-height:1.1}@media(max-width:640px){.text-6xl{font-size:2rem!important}.text-5xl{font-size:1.75rem!important}.text-4xl{font-size:1.5rem!important}.uiverse-btn{font-size:1rem;padding:.65em 1em;border-radius:.6em}.search-stack-mobile{flex-direction:row!important;align-items:center!important;gap:.5rem!important}.shadow-2xl,.shadow-lg{box-shadow:none!important}}@media(min-width:641px)and (max-width:1024px){.text-6xl{font-size:2.5rem!important}.text-5xl{font-size:2.1rem!important}}.book-grid{display:grid;grid-template-columns:repeat(1,minmax(0,1fr));gap:.75rem}@media(min-width:640px){.book-grid{grid-template-columns:repeat(2,minmax(0,1fr))}}@media(min-width:1024px){.book-grid{grid-template-columns:repeat(3,minmax(0,1fr))}}@media(min-width:1280px){.book-grid{grid-template-columns:repeat(4,minmax(0,1fr))}}.button,button,.btn{min-height:44px;min-width:44px}.header-collapse{display:flex;align-items:center;justify-content:space-between;gap:.5rem}mark.search-highlight{background:#2563eb;color:#fff;padding:.08rem .18rem;border-radius:.25rem}::selection{background:#3b82f6;color:#fff}header,.site-header,.header{background:transparent!important;background-image:none!important;position:relative!important;top:auto!important;box-shadow:none!important;border:none!important}.header-accent{background:transparent!important;height:6px!important}.category-btn{display:inline-flex;align-items:center;justify-content:center;gap:.6rem;padding:.45rem 1rem;border-radius:999px;border:1px solid rgba(148,163,184,.12);background:transparent;color:#cbd5e1;font-size:.95rem;transition:all .16s ease}.category-btn:hover{transform:translateY(-3px);border-color:#6366f12e}.category-btn.active{color:#fff;background:linear-gradient(90deg,#6366f1,#06b6d4);box-shadow:0 10px 30px #6366f124;border-color:transparent}.category-indicator{width:40px;height:40px;border-radius:999px;flex:0 0 40px;background:linear-gradient(135deg,#7c3aed,#60a5fa 45%,#06b6d4);box-shadow:0 8px 26px #60a5fa29;display:flex;align-items:center;justify-content:center;color:#fff;font-weight:700;font-size:.9rem}.hero{position:relative;z-index:0;min-height:260px;padding:3.5rem 1.5rem;overflow:hidden;color:#e5edff}.hero-bg{background-color:#020617;background-image:radial-gradient(120% 120% at 50% 0%,#6d28d9bf,#0f172af2 42%,#020617 70%),radial-gradient(70% 90% at 90% 40%,#22d3ee8c,#2563eb73 16%,#0f172a00 55%),radial-gradient(140% 120% at 50% 130%,#0f172a,#020617 55%,#000);background-repeat:no-repeat;background-size:cover;background-blend-mode:screen,screen,normal}.hero:before{content:"";position:absolute;inset:-10%;z-index:-1;pointer-events:none;background:radial-gradient(65% 45% at 50% 32%,#ffffff12,#fff0 55%);mix-blend-mode:soft-light;filter:blur(14px)}.hero:after{content:"";position:absolute;inset:-8%;z-index:-2;pointer-events:none;background:radial-gradient(120% 120% at 0% 0%,rgba(0,0,0,.75) 0%,transparent 55%),radial-gradient(120% 120% at 100% 0%,rgba(0,0,0,.78) 0%,transparent 55%),radial-gradient(160% 120% at 50% 120%,rgba(0,0,0,.9) 0%,transparent 55%);opacity:.9}.hero h1,.hero .headline{color:#f9fbff;text-shadow:0 10px 35px rgba(15,23,42,.9)}.focus-container{position:relative;display:flex;gap:.35rem;justify-content:center;align-items:center;flex-wrap:nowrap;outline:none;-webkit-user-select:none;user-select:none}.focus-word{position:relative;font-size:1.375rem;font-weight:800;cursor:default;transition:filter .4s ease,color .3s ease,transform .35s cubic-bezier(.2,.9,.2,1);outline:none;-webkit-user-select:none;user-select:none;letter-spacing:-.02em;padding:0 .125rem}.focus-word.active{filter:blur(0);transform:translateY(-4px) scale(1.03);text-shadow:0 6px 18px var(--glow-color, rgba(124,58,237,.35))}.focus-frame{position:absolute;top:0;left:0;pointer-events:none;box-sizing:content-box;border:none}.corner{position:absolute;width:.75rem;height:.75rem;border:3px solid var(--border-color, #7c3aed);filter:drop-shadow(0px 0px 6px var(--glow-color, rgba(124,58,237,.45)));border-radius:3px;transition:none}.top-left{top:-8px;left:-8px;border-right:none;border-bottom:none}.top-right{top:-8px;right:-8px;border-left:none;border-bottom:none}.bottom-left{bottom:-8px;left:-8px;border-right:none;border-top:none}.bottom-right{bottom:-8px;right:-8px;border-left:none;border-top:none}@media(min-width:640px){.focus-word{font-size:2rem}}@media(min-width:1024px){.focus-word{font-size:2.5rem}}.electric-border{--electric-light-color: oklch(from var(--electric-border-color) l c h);position:relative;border-radius:inherit;overflow:visible;isolation:isolate}.eb-canvas-container{position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);pointer-events:none;z-index:2}.eb-canvas{display:block}.eb-content{position:relative;border-radius:inherit;z-index:1}.eb-layers{position:absolute;inset:0;border-radius:inherit;pointer-events:none;z-index:0}.eb-glow-1,.eb-glow-2,.eb-background-glow{position:absolute;inset:0;border-radius:inherit;pointer-events:none;box-sizing:border-box}.eb-glow-1{border:2px solid rgba(125,249,255,.6);filter:blur(1px)}.eb-glow-2{border:2px solid rgba(125,249,255,.9);filter:blur(4px)}.eb-background-glow{z-index:-1;transform:scale(1.1);filter:blur(32px);opacity:.3;background:linear-gradient(-30deg,rgba(125,249,255,.9),transparent,rgba(82,39,255,.9))}.hide-scrollbar{scrollbar-width:thin}.hide-scrollbar::-webkit-scrollbar{height:8px}.hide-scrollbar::-webkit-scrollbar-thumb{background:#ffffff14;border-radius:8px;height:8px}.tilted-card-figure{position:relative;width:100%;height:100%;perspective:900px;display:flex;flex-direction:column;align-items:center;justify-content:center}.tilted-card-mobile-alert{position:absolute;top:1rem;text-align:center;font-size:.875rem;display:none}@media(max-width:640px){.tilted-card-mobile-alert{display:block}.tilted-card-caption{display:none}}.tilted-card-inner{position:relative;transform-style:preserve-3d;transform-origin:center center;will-change:transform}.tilted-card-img{position:absolute;top:0;left:0;object-fit:cover;border-radius:14px;will-change:transform;transform:translateZ(0);box-shadow:0 10px 30px #00000073;background:#111}.tilted-card-overlay{position:absolute;top:0;left:0;z-index:2;will-change:transform;transform:translateZ(30px);pointer-events:none}.tilted-card-caption{pointer-events:none;position:absolute;left:12px;bottom:-18px;border-radius:6px;background-color:#fff;padding:6px 10px;font-size:12px;color:#2d2d2d;opacity:0;z-index:3;transform-origin:center;box-shadow:0 6px 18px #00000059}.tilted-overlay-label{display:inline-block;background:#000000bf;color:#fff;padding:8px 12px;border-radius:999px;font-size:12px;pointer-events:none;transform:translateZ(50px);box-shadow:0 8px 30px #00000073;white-space:nowrap}
